Even if you don’t have a perfect body, you need to be healthy enough that you can live and move with ease and efficiency. But the path to fitness is littered with obstacles. Lack of time
Include movement and activity into your daily routines. Don’t drive when you can walk. Take the stairs. Do squats while watching TV at nights.
You don’t like exercise
Grow flowers, walk your dog or do whatever gets you moving. Paint a mental picture of the level of health and enjoyment that you’d love to have.
Lack of money
It doesn’t cost wads of money to get fit. Anyone can tone up with minimum fuss and no special equipment. Focus on right exercises and technique, rather than tools. We can help you get started.
Boring routines
Enjoy your playtime! Get the fun back into working out. Change up your routine every few weeks. Learn new exercises or do more reps. Join a group class or challenge a friend. Don’t get stuck in a rut.
Expecting instant results
Health won’t come overnight. Fitness is not a fix, it’s a lifestyle. If you cut out the excuses and resist the craving for instant gratification, you’ll learn a new way of living. And don’t try to do too much too soon. Start easy and concentrate on good technique first.
Laziness
Do you head for the gym on weekends just because you don’t really feel like household chores? Bursts of weekend activity are never going to get you to where you want to be. Instead, commit yourself to regular and frequent activity, no matter how small you start.
Lack of motivation
Think of one activity you always longed to do but never had the strength or courage for. Re-imagine it over and over. Can you actually see yourself doing it? Now you know what you’re aiming for. Set your workout steps to achieve it. And savour the glow of wellbeing that comes with each workout.
